Rush Limbaugh Making Plans to Podcast

By Corey Deitz, About.com

Rush Limbaugh plans a podcast of his daily syndicated radio show. According to a transcript at RushLimbaugh.com:

...we are in the process of setting up a system for that to happen. I don't know when it's going to happen. In fact, I was expecting that it was going to happen two weeks ago. It's running a little bit behind so I'm not comfortable giving you a firm date but I can tell you that we are working on it.

My #1 webmaster out in California just took his honeymoon, went over to Australia and came back and got sick, and he's just now getting back up to full speed. So we're working this out, and I'm not sure what some of the problems are. I think there may be an attempt here to tie it in with the Apple Music sStore. If that works out, it would be great. If it doesn't... I think there's some tie in that we're trying to do with Apple and I'm not sure how far that's advanced.

I know it's been worked on. Countless, thousands of people are asking me about this.

Limbaugh's website says the podcast will be part of his "Rush 24/7" subscription service which costs $6.95 monthly.
